Lost Keys

There's no way of knowing when you're going to lose your keys. However, it's more likely to happen when you're rushing to get somewhere or are dealing with other pressing obligations. It can be a difficult situation that can cause you to panic. You can take several steps to locate the keys you lost and prevent them from getting lost again.

First, think about where you last saw your keys, then begin to retrace your steps. This will help you recall where you last used them and can save lots of time and energy searching. You can also check the places you typically place your keys. For instance, perhaps at a table during a meeting or on a bench in the park.

Check your key fob too. Most of the time you can program the fob to your car, and this will aid in finding it. You can also use a Bluetooth key tracker to help you locate your keys. These tiny devices attach to your keyring and send an audio signal that is connected to an app on your phone. They can be very useful in finding your keys if you're a sloppy person.

Depending on the type of key you have, your locksmith can make an alternative key for you. If you have the standard cylinder type the locksmith will cut a new key using the original cylinder cuts and then rebuild it. If you have a key that's transponder-based, the locksmith has to remove the key and match the codes to your vehicle. The locksmith will then program the new key into your car by using a special device.

Find a locksmith car near you if you've lost your keys. They can make a new key for your vehicle without causing damage to the locks, and many can come out to make the key on-site. They'll require the year and model of your vehicle, and evidence that you own it (a registration card is sufficient for it). Alternately, you can visit a dealer to purchase an additional key, but this is more expensive.

Car Key Replacement

Every driver and vehicle owner has lost their key or locked it inside at some moment in time. This is a hassle that can be a source of stress and frustration, especially when you are in a hurry or in an effort to get to something important.

A professional locksmith can change your car keys quickly and easily. A good NYC locksmith will have the tools and technology needed to cut replacement keys in minutes. This lets you return to your routine in the shortest time possible. They can also repair the broken key or fob that's not functioning properly.

The cost of replacing a car key can vary based on the brand and model of your vehicle and the features included. Some insurance companies offer key replacement coverage as part of their policies, so this is something you should consider if you are concerned about the cost.

There are three types of car keys: traditional keys, transponder keys, and key fobs. Traditional car keys are plain cut metal, whereas transponder keys are equipped with a tiny chip inside the head which communicates with the vehicle's computer to begin the process of starting it up. Fobs resemble keys, but they come with a button that can unlock or lock the car, activate an alarm, and open the trunk. All of these can be replaced by an automotive locksmith cost locksmith, however, a dealership might be able to complete the programming for you.

To have your car key replaced, you'll have to provide certain information to the locksmith, such as the year, year of manufacture and model of your vehicle. You will need to provide proof of ownership like your title or registration documents, as well as purchase documents. Most locksmiths will also need the VIN number of your vehicle It is an unique identification number that is printed on the windshield or on the door jamb.
